Activity
T greets SS and welcomes them to class
T talks about the school and the parts of the school (nurses office, playground, bathroom,
classroom) and have SS to repeat after him using flash cards, T shows the flash card and SS
name the place.
Now T bring the attention to the classroom vocabulary by asking about courtesy rules in the
classroom (permissions) then theT puts some posters on the board where the SS can observe
some daily classroom situations SS identify some of them and T encourage them to name it
(commands)
After that the T gives a hand out to SS where they are going to look and label the places with its
correct name, then the T writes on the board some courtesy sentences and SS have to write
them in the place where they can use them.
SS glue the hand out on their notebook and T checks the work SS correct it if necessary, whole
class participate by reading the answers, T helps with the pronunciation

Activity
T greets SS using flash cards hello boys, hello girls!
T plays a CD and asks to SS to listen and identify the courtesy rules that are play in the audio, play
the audio sometimes until they identify the four situations encourage the SS to say where the kids
can be at (classroom, bathroom, etc)
T gives a hand out and asks SS to look and say what courtesy situation they just have heard
correspond to each picture, then play the audio and SS listen and number. After that have SS to
role play the situations on each picture random students, volunteers SS check answers
In the same hand out sheet there is a matching exercises where they read and match the
greetings or farewells
Students role play the greetings in the exercise T corrects pronunciation

Activity
T greets SS and acts out some classroom situation and SS name the courtesy expressions they
could use in each situation
T shows a video to SS where they can observe some classroom situation, first without audio T
encourage SS to guess what courtesy expression could be used they write it on their notebooks
until all situations are presented, play the video once more now with the audio and listen to the
answers and check SS guesses
T gives a hand out to SS without help let them to figure out what are they going to do, after a
moment T asks What are you going to do? SS explain the activity if they are correct T congrats
them if not T corrects them and explain the activity
When SS finish the activity T asks participations SS read aloud the sentences and check answers
SS role play the situations from the hand out sheet T corrects pronunciation

Activity
T greets SS and have them to act out some commands (sit down, stand up, etc.)
T asks SS what courtesy expressions can we use to do the rule list? SS name some courtesy
expression T write them on the board all what the Ss say, then analyze if all of them works to
be written in the list. Have SS reading from the board
SS copy from the board the courtesy expression that are going to be on the list and draw
pictures to each one
T gives a hand out where students are going to match rules to the pictures
T asks to SS What pictures is permission? Which one is a polite expression? And which one is
a farewell? SS answer and check

Activity
T greets SS using flash cards hello boys, hello girls!
T gives incomplete oral expressions to SS so they can finish them random participation of the
class, then these same sentences T dictate them to SS who write them on their notebooks
T checks the sentences and have SS to correct the ones that are misspelled, in order to do so T
asks SS to dictate him the sentences so everybody can correct from the board T checks reading
and speaking skills
T gives a hand out chart where SS have to classify by completing the chart in each column
greetings farewells permissions courtesy expressions
When finish the activity SS glue the sheet on their notebooks and read aloud the answers T
checks spelling and pronunciation
